Q: What are the prime factors of the number 259,357?

 A: 7, 67, 79

Why are those the prime factors of the number 259,357?

Prime factors are the prime numbers that can be multipled together to equal the original number. You find the factors by dividing by prime numbers. It is best shown by creating a Factor Tree.
